A minor earthquake magnitude 3.1 (ml/mb) strikes 69 kilometers (43 miles) from Brenas in Puerto Rico on Friday. The 3.1-magnitude earthquake has occurred at 04:01:36 / 4:01 am (local time epicenter). Event id: pr16316002. Ids that are associated to the earthquake: pr16316002. Exact location of event, depth 33 km, -66.3591° West, 19.0935° North. The epicenter of the earthquake was roughly 33 km (21 miles) below the earth’s surface. Exact time and date of earthquake 11/11/16 / 2016-11-11 08:01:36 / November 11, 2016 @ 8:01 am UTC/GMT.
Close country/countries that might be effected, Puerto Rico (c. 3 917 000 pop). Nearest city/cities or towns, with min 5000 pop, to epicentrum/hypocenter was Bayamón, Toa Alta, Arecibo. The epicenter was 75 km (46 miles) from San Juan (c. 418 100 pop), 80 km (50 miles) from Bayamón (c. 203 500 pop), 79 km (49 miles) from Arecibo (c. 49 300 pop), 74 km (46 miles) from Levittown (c. 29 800 pop), 72 km (45 miles) from Vega Baja (c. 29 300 pop).
In the past 24 hours, there have been one, in the last 10 days two, in the past 30 days seventeen and in the last 365 days two hundred and twenty-three earthquakes of magnitude 3.0 or greater that have been detected in the same area.
